Most people wake up and immediately search for comfort. Another five minutes in bed. Another excuse. Another delay. Another promise to “start tomorrow.” That’s how years disappear. Quietly. Slowly. Painfully. Meanwhile, somewhere out there, someone is suffering on purpose. Running while their legs burn. Training while exhausted. Working while everyone else sleeps. Building discipline when motivation disappeared hours ago. That’s the difference between people who stay average and people who change their entire life. David Goggins talks about becoming uncommon amongst uncommon people. Not because he was born special. Not because life was fair to him. But because he decided that pain would no longer control him. He turned suffering into strength. Weakness into fuel. Excuses into discipline. You say you want success, peace, confidence, respect, freedom. But are you willing to suffer for it? Because the truth is brutal. Nobody is coming to save you. Nobody is going to wake up for you. Nobody is going to fix your habits, your mindset, your body, your future. At some point you have to look in the mirror and become honest with yourself. Not the comfortable version of honesty. The painful version. The version where you admit you waste time. You procrastinate. You scroll for hours. You run from discomfort. You quit too early. You let emotions control your actions. That honesty hurts. But it also changes lives. Every day you delay discipline, your future gets weaker. Every day you choose comfort, your mind becomes softer. Every day you avoid pain, you become more controlled by it. That’s why discipline matters more than motivation. Motivation disappears. Feelings change. Energy fades. But discipline keeps moving even when the mind wants to stop. Train your mind to keep going when life gets heavy. That is where confidence is built. Not through talking. Not through dreaming. Through repetition. Through suffering. Through keeping promises to yourself. Wake up early even when tired. Work even when unmotivated. Train even when sore. Study even when bored. Keep going even when nobody notices. Especially when nobody notices. Because real growth is lonely. Most people will never understand your vision. They will laugh when you become obsessed. They will call you extreme when you become disciplined. They will doubt you because your ambition reminds them of everything they gave up on. Ignore it. You only get one life. One body. One mind. One chance to become who you were supposed to be. Do not waste it chasing comfort and approval from people who quit on themselves years ago. There will be nights where you feel exhausted. Days where nothing goes right. Moments where your own mind tells you to stop. That is the test. Anybody can work hard when they feel inspired. Very few can stay focused when everything inside them wants to quit. That is where you separate yourself. Pain changes people. Discipline rebuilds them. So stop waiting for the perfect moment. Stop waiting to suddenly feel ready. Stop hoping your life changes without changing yourself first. Take control. Suffer with purpose. Build habits that your future self will thank you for. Become dangerous through discipline. Become calm through struggle. Become stronger through pain. And when life gets hard again — because it will — stand up and keep moving forward anyway.
